Professor Stefan Hiermaier serves as the Gips Schüle Chair for Sustainable Systems Engineering at the Technical Faculty of Albert Ludwigs University of Freiburg and Director of the Fraunhofer Institute for High-Speed Dynamics (EMI). He also holds a guest professorship at Oxford University and coordinates the Sustainability Performance Center, a strategic collaboration between five Fraunhofer Institutes in Freiburg and the University of Freiburg.
Education:
- Studied air- and space-travel technologies at the University of Federal Armed Forces in Munich
- Doctorate in 1996 at the Faculty for Construction Engineering and Surveying
- Habilitation in 2002 at the same faculty
- Awarded professorship of High Dynamics in 2008
Professor Hiermaier's research centers on sustainable engineering solutions with three core pillars: sustainable materials, dynamic materials characterization, and failure mechanisms. His work integrates experimental and numerical approaches to examine energy efficiency and resource protection, with particular emphasis on strain-rate dependencies and material behavior under extreme loads. He has pioneered innovative test methodologies including Split-Hopkinson techniques for dynamic materials testing and in-situ X-ray computer tomography for examining damage-formation mechanisms.
Current research projects include:
- SCHARF – Concurrent multi-scale characterization of robust functional material systems (Carl Zeiss Foundation)
- PROSET – Prospective Assessment of Emerging Technologies (Eva Mayr Stihl Foundation)
- BeSurf – Beyond the Surface (Gips Schüle Foundation)
He has made significant editorial contributions as co-editor of the International Journal of Impact Engineering and editor of the series Epsilon-Punkt-Forschungsergebnisse aus der Kurzzeitdynamik. From 2012 to 2016, he served as president of the DYMAT association (European association for research into dynamic material behavior).
His teaching portfolio includes Fundamentals of Resilience, Physics of Failure, Material Life Cycles, Particle Methods in Engineering, and Dynamics of Materials. His research receives support from major foundations including Carl Zeiss, Eva Mayr Stihl, and Gips Schüle.
